    Help, What just happend!!!

    Hey guys I was sitting on Facebook when I received a friend request on MSN I obviously I accepted because I knew it would be somebody wanting to buy my account anyways, He was going on how he wanted proof only via TeamViewer so in the end I let him after a bit of persuasion.

    I showed him my cash levels etc then suddenly he takes over the screen adds a file to my desktop saying PaypalProof.JPG And my Anti Virus stopped it, before he could proceed further I immediatly shut down the computer.

    I've just turned it back on and permanantly deleted the file and in full scans of the computer, so basically What the £"$% just happend!!!
